**Ticket: Config drift on Loomtrail CSV import wizard**

Hey, flagging this for security review. The import wizard on the Loomtrail staging cluster has drifted from what's in the Pellwick config repo — delimiter sniffing and max-row limits no longer match, and someone apparently toggled header validation off by hand. No change record exists. Pasting the live values below so you can diff against the repo baseline.

service settings:
ralael:
  pin: 7453
  tenant: zorath
  seal: seal_087806e4
  metrics_host: metrics.ralael.paliqworks.example
  standby_team: fraath
  escalation: praok-istiel
  nonce: 10e083

**Ticket: Config drift on Feedwarden prod validators**

So our podcast feed validator on the Marrowgate cluster has quietly drifted from what's in the repo. Someone hand-tweaked the strictness level and the fetch timeout back in the spring, probably during that enclosure-size incident, and it never got committed. Now staging rejects feeds that prod happily accepts, which is backwards. Flagging for security review since one of the drifted values loosens URL scheme checks. Current live values on prod are as follows.

config for kadug-yahop:
quenwyn:
  pin: 2459
  metrics_host: metrics.quenwyn.lumicsys.internal
  tenant: julax
  seal: seal_0d5ead96

### Step 4: Stabilize the integration tests

Heads up: the Tollgate payments suite is flaky mostly because tests share one sandbox ledger. Before migrating, give each test run its own namespace and bump the settlement poll timeout — the old default is way too tight. Once that's in place, reruns should drop to near zero. The test harness picks up these configuration values at startup.

config for hahip-yajep:
holix:
  log_level: error
  metrics_host: metrics.holix.qorvellabs.internal
  pin: 9600
  pool_size: 8